1. A method of pyrolytically decomposing a plastic material, comprising the steps of:

  • heating the plastic material at approximately 270 to 350°

    C., whereby a plasticizer contained in the plastic material is decomposed into a decomposition matter which is vaporized, and a chlorine-containing polymer contained in the plastic material is dechlorinated to produce a dechlorinated matter and hydrogen chloride;

    removing the vaporized decomposition matter and the hydrogen chloride, from the plastic material heated at the heating step;

    separating the vaporized decomposition matter from the hydrogen chloride by cooling the vaporized decomposition matter with a cooling oil which absorbs the decomposition matter and condensing the vaporized decomposition matter; and

    pyrolytrically decomposing the plastic material after the removing step, by heating the plastic material at approximately 450°

    C. or a temperature higher than 450°

    C. to produce a pyrolysis product.
